    Outgoing RDP Connection Logs in Windows You can also view outgoing RDP connection logs on the client side. They are available in the following event log: Application and Services Logs -> Microsoft -> Windows -> TerminalServices-ClientActiveXCore -> Microsoft-Windows-TerminalServices-RDPClient -> Operational.
